What is the AFC U-23 Asian Cup?

So, what exactly is the AFC U-23 Asian Cup? Simply put, it's a biennial international football competition organized by the Asian Football Confederation (AFC). The tournament features national teams from across Asia, all composed of players under the age of 23. It's essentially the Asian equivalent of the Olympics' football tournament, but with a dedicated age group. It serves as a crucial platform for young players to gain experience and showcase their skills on a continental stage. History and Evolution of the Tournament

The AFC U-23 Asian Cup, formerly known as the AFC U-22 Championship, has a rich history that started in 2013. The first edition, held in Oman, saw Iraq emerge as champions. Since then, the tournament has grown in popularity and prestige, with each edition attracting more attention and providing a platform for even greater talent. The tournament's format has also evolved, with the number of participating teams expanding to accommodate more nations. Initially, the tournament featured a group stage followed by a knockout phase. Tournament Format and Qualification

Alright, let's break down how this tournament actually works. The AFC U-23 Asian Cup is a highly competitive event. First off, it's a qualification process to get into the main tournament. Teams must compete in qualifying matches to earn their spot in the final tournament. These qualification rounds are usually held about a year before the main event, and they involve teams from all over Asia battling it out to secure their place. The host nation automatically qualifies for the final tournament. The remaining spots are determined through the qualification process. The qualification process is rigorous. The teams are divided into groups, and they play matches against each other in a round-robin format. The winners of each group, along with the best second-placed teams, advance to the final tournament. The qualification format ensures that only the strongest teams from Asia make it to the main event. It ensures that the tournament showcases the best young talent from across the continent. Once the teams have qualified, the final tournament kicks off. The teams are divided into groups, and they play each other in a round-robin format during the group stage. The top teams from each group then advance to the knockout stage, which consists of the quarter-finals, semi-finals, and the final. The Group Stage and Knockout Rounds

During the group stage, teams battle for a spot in the knockout rounds. Each match is critical, as every point earned could be the difference between advancing and going home. The top teams from each group, along with the best second-placed teams, move on to the knockout stage. The knockout stage is a single-elimination format, which means that any team that loses a match is out of the competition. This adds a layer of drama and excitement to the tournament. It's a test of nerves, skill, and strategy. The quarter-finals, semi-finals, and the final are all played in a single-leg format. This means that each match is a do-or-die situation.
